From 70b47f3e8ea26539b4c700afc14988063f942075 Mon Sep 17 00:00:00 2001 From: longxiaofei Date: Tue, 7 May 2024 17:48:26 +0800 Subject: [PATCH] feat: update graphic-walker version --- app/package.json | 4 ++-- app/yarn.lock | 29 +++++++++++++++++++++-------- pygwalker/__init__.py | 2 +- pyproject.toml | 2 +- 4 files changed, 25 insertions(+), 12 deletions(-) diff --git a/app/package.json b/app/package.json index 3594f9de..acd10ce4 100644 --- a/app/package.json +++ b/app/package.json @@ -17,8 +17,8 @@ "dependencies": { "@headlessui/react": "^1.7.14", "@heroicons/react": "^2.0.8", - "@kanaries/graphic-walker": "0.4.63", - "@kanaries/gw-dsl-parser": "0.1.47", + "@kanaries/graphic-walker": "0.4.64", + "@kanaries/gw-dsl-parser": "0.1.48-rc3", "@radix-ui/react-checkbox": "^1.0.4", "@radix-ui/react-dialog": "^1.0.5", "@radix-ui/react-icons": "^1.3.0", diff --git a/app/yarn.lock b/app/yarn.lock index e37703e5..75efec1e 100644 --- a/app/yarn.lock +++ b/app/yarn.lock @@ -1045,10 +1045,10 @@ "@jridgewell/resolve-uri" "3.1.0" "@jridgewell/sourcemap-codec" "1.4.14" -"@kanaries/graphic-walker@0.4.63": - version "0.4.63" - resolved "https://registry.yarnpkg.com/@kanaries/graphic-walker/-/graphic-walker-0.4.63.tgz#2ab7d655f5530f1aeec0ec934e144a7129a5badb" - integrity sha512-GqailsQBkRFSr14ZjNn447ZbE7CmNVvMCMcYy21xmmfH8yW16TtVtht649zDRsBtmkp4X4s2he5SMEf++HLgPw== +"@kanaries/graphic-walker@0.4.64": + version "0.4.64" + resolved "https://registry.yarnpkg.com/@kanaries/graphic-walker/-/graphic-walker-0.4.64.tgz#bc119475ec2e97e69ba2476cabddcbf36e7735db" + integrity sha512-6xm4iXWTllDSrcCSmUIr1IA+XF/hei9sr294E0ezroo5mnHrqX+u/jjAag/OvvbNsDDVvU0xJAD1qWMAdqcYmw== dependencies: "@headlessui-float/react" "^0.11.4" "@headlessui/react" "1.7.12" @@ -1097,6 +1097,7 @@ pgsql-ast-parser "^11.1.0" postcss "^8.3.7" postinstall-postinstall "^2.1.0" + rbush "^3.0.1" re-resizable "^6.9.8" react-color "^2.19.3" react-dropzone "^14.2.3" @@ -1117,10 +1118,10 @@ vega-lite "^5.6.0" vega-webgl-renderer "^1.0.0-beta.2" -"@kanaries/gw-dsl-parser@0.1.47": - version "0.1.47" - resolved "https://registry.yarnpkg.com/@kanaries/gw-dsl-parser/-/gw-dsl-parser-0.1.47.tgz#b31f990bb66940b0b94434b2e016be72fb3fcc81" - integrity sha512-aFdu/+0bJeR5J06j7r1Upj/B8WQnsssEpCWIif93dn1xup0HvYq+5iKm1lxW4OIvYi0/Ti1vCqjOuqVPB6D+ow== +"@kanaries/gw-dsl-parser@0.1.48-rc3": + version "0.1.48-rc3" + resolved "https://registry.yarnpkg.com/@kanaries/gw-dsl-parser/-/gw-dsl-parser-0.1.48-rc3.tgz#021fc2e082d55050b0282aa6dd28ffb22e4cd53f" + integrity sha512-nN0q5bGL4GaHGf19JO80/UMIq6hbkxbseB4qK6rm1qxu/87tsuMq8xZuLb10yCBeia0wFo3+Fn/ulDJ/eSp+LQ== "@kanaries/react-beautiful-dnd@^0.1.1": version "0.1.1" @@ -4457,6 +4458,11 @@ queue-microtask@^1.2.2: resolved "https://registry.yarnpkg.com/queue-microtask/-/queue-microtask-1.2.3.tgz#4929228bbc724dfac43e0efb058caf7b6cfb6243" integrity sha512-NuaNSa6flKT5JaSYQzJok04JzTL1CA6aGhv5rfLW3PgqA+M2ChpZQnAC8h8i4ZFkBS8X5RqkDBHA7r4hej3K9A== +quickselect@^2.0.0: + version "2.0.0" + resolved "https://registry.yarnpkg.com/quickselect/-/quickselect-2.0.0.tgz#f19680a486a5eefb581303e023e98faaf25dd018" + integrity sha512-RKJ22hX8mHe3Y6wH/N3wCM6BWtjaxIyyUIkpHOvfFnxdI4yD4tBXEBKSbriGujF6jnSVkJrffuo6vxACiSSxIw== + raf-schd@^4.0.2: version "4.0.3" resolved "https://registry.yarnpkg.com/raf-schd/-/raf-schd-4.0.3.tgz#5d6c34ef46f8b2a0e880a8fcdb743efc5bfdbc1a" @@ -4482,6 +4488,13 @@ randombytes@^2.1.0: dependencies: safe-buffer "^5.1.0" +rbush@^3.0.1: + version "3.0.1" + resolved "https://registry.yarnpkg.com/rbush/-/rbush-3.0.1.tgz#5fafa8a79b3b9afdfe5008403a720cc1de882ecf" + integrity sha512-XRaVO0YecOpEuIvbhbpTrZgoiI6xBlz6hnlr6EHhd+0x9ase6EmeN+hdwwUaJvLcsFFQ8iWVF1GAK1yB0BWi0w== + dependencies: + quickselect "^2.0.0" + re-resizable@^6.9.8: version "6.9.9" resolved "https://registry.yarnpkg.com/re-resizable/-/re-resizable-6.9.9.tgz#99e8b31c67a62115dc9c5394b7e55892265be216" diff --git a/pygwalker/__init__.py b/pygwalker/__init__.py index 3f3dc089..1c94cc38 100644 --- a/pygwalker/__init__.py +++ b/pygwalker/__init__.py @@ -10,7 +10,7 @@ from pygwalker.services.global_var import GlobalVarManager from pygwalker.services.kaggle import show_tips_user_kaggle as __show_tips_user_kaggle -__version__ = "0.4.8.2" +__version__ = "0.4.8.3" __hash__ = __rand_str() from pygwalker.api.jupyter import walk, render, table diff --git a/pyproject.toml b/pyproject.toml index 9050752d..1b2db654 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-25,7 +25,7 @@ dependencies = [ "requests", "arrow", "sqlalchemy", - "gw_dsl_parser==0.1.47", + "gw_dsl_parser==0.1.48a3", "appdirs", "segment-analytics-python==2.2.3", "pandas",